Pull request overview

This pull request adds a minimum Docker memory requirement specification to the Docker installation guide documentation. The change ensures users are aware of the memory prerequisites before attempting to deploy TDengine TSDB-Enterprise and TDengine IDMP services using Docker.

Changes:

  • Added a new prerequisite line specifying that Docker requires at least 10GB of memory
